How did you start practicing yoga? What was it about yoga that caught your interest?
When I was 18 I went through a terrible time and took a year off school. At the age of 19, walking into my second year of University, I was lost, insecure, and anxious. I had lost the 20 pounds I gained freshman year, but being so mentally insecure and screwed up it didn’t even matter.
Even though I was a beginner to yoga, I still walked into my local gym and decided to take my first yoga class. I had read a lot about yoga before, and had practiced some on my own – but I had no idea how the movements flowed, how the breath was connected, or how it would inevitably change my life.
My teacher asked me in front of the whole class what my name was and if I had ever practiced yoga before. (I learned later that this was routine for the newbies). He also asked me why I decided to take a yoga class – and my response to him was
“I literally can’t breathe. I have breathing and anxiety problems, and I want to learn to breathe again.”
Brooke
I needed to learn to breathe.
I needed to control my anxiety.
“I needed something to take my mind away from all of my personal issues.
And here I am almost four years later with complete breath control and zero anxiety.
I have yoga to thank for that.“
